Abstract

The invention discloses a domain name based method for sharing talent resource data, which relates to the technical field of Internet and comprises the following steps: receiving a webpage request instruction triggered by a client; analyzing the webpage request instruction, and acquiring a website domain name corresponding to the webpage request instruction to inquire a corresponding website site number; determining and acquiring a webpage style file and recruitment information; and packaging the webpage style file and the recruitment information into calling data, and returning the calling data to the client. By storing the recruitment information of each website in the database, a user can acquire the recruitment information of other websites when logging in any website, thereby avoiding the external sealing and high cost of the information caused by independent development of each recruitment website, and further improving the success rate and efficiency of recruitment. In addition, the required data can be quickly and accurately positioned through the website domain name and the website serial number, so that services are efficiently provided for each website user, and the user experience is improved.

Background
At present, talent resources are rapidly developed to meet the needs of economic society development and enterprise development, the distribution of talent resources is unbalanced at present due to asymmetric information, and a common mode for coordinating information is to set up a talent recruitment website at present, but how to achieve the purpose of managing talent resources through the talent recruitment website is a huge problem facing currently.
In the traditional technology, talent recruitment websites are entrusted to different outsourcing enterprises for independent development, so that talent resource websites are mutually split, talent data resource recruitment information of the websites is externally closed, information of talent recruitment websites in different cities, even different areas of the same city cannot be circulated, website user search information is incomplete, recruitment success rate and efficiency are reduced, and meanwhile, the cost for independent development of the talent websites is increased.
Disclosure of Invention
Based on this, the invention provides a method and a device for sharing talent resource data based on a domain name, which are necessary to solve the problems that talent resource information is externally closed and the development cost is high independently.
The embodiment of the invention provides a method for sharing talent resource data based on a domain name, which comprises the following steps:
receiving a webpage request instruction triggered by a client; the webpage request instruction comprises a search identifier of the recruitment information;
analyzing the webpage request instruction to acquire a website domain name corresponding to the webpage request instruction;
acquiring a corresponding website number according to the website domain name;
determining and acquiring a corresponding webpage style file according to the website number;
determining and acquiring recruitment information which is uploaded to a database in advance by each recruitment website according to the search identifier;
and packaging the webpage style file and the recruitment information into calling data, and returning the calling data to the client.

FIG. 1 is a schematic diagram of a system for sharing talent resource data based on domain names in an embodiment in which a client is dedicated to each user and is generally responsible for performing foreground functions such as managing user interfaces, data processing and reporting requests, etc.; and the server side shares the information and functions of the users and is responsible for executing background services, such as managing shared peripherals, controlling the operation of a shared database and the like.
In the conventional technology, each recruitment website has different user groups, namely each user can access the registered recruitment website during the account login period and correspondingly can also look up the recruitment information of the registered recruitment website, for example, a user of the recruitment website A can look up the recruitment information of the recruitment website A through a client.
Therefore, the embodiment of the present invention provides a method for sharing talent resource data based on a domain name, as shown in fig. 2, including the following steps:
s210: receiving a webpage request instruction triggered by a client; wherein, the webpage request instruction comprises a search identifier of the recruitment information.
Specifically, if the user wants to acquire recruitment information of other recruitment websites during the account login period, the user needs to trigger a webpage request instruction on the client and send the webpage request instruction to the server.
The web page request command may be directly input to the web address of the web page for triggering, or may be triggered on the upper-level web page, which is not limited to this.
The webpage request instruction comprises a search identifier of the recruitment information, the search identifier can be positioned and used for screening the recruitment information meeting the requirement, and if the search identifier is 'IT engineer', the recruitment information of the 'IT engineer' is screened out from the database.
S220: and analyzing the webpage request instruction to acquire a website domain name corresponding to the webpage request instruction.
Because the devices on the internet are all positioned through the IP addresses, which are digital addresses of the identified sites on the network, the domain name of the web page request instruction needs to be resolved through the DNS server to obtain the IP address of the server, and the server is positioned by the IP address of the server, and at this time, the server establishes a connection with the client.
Specifically, the specific method for the server to obtain the website domain name by calling the packaged tool class analysis is as follows: the URL (Uniform Resource Locator) of the web page request instruction is obtained, and the website domain name in the URL is intercepted.
S230: and acquiring the corresponding website number according to the website domain name.
It should be understood that, tables corresponding to the website domain name and the website number are stored in the local server and the database, and the corresponding website number can be obtained through the website domain name.
Because the byte characters of the website domain name are long, if data is queried in a server local or a database through the website domain name, the operation speed is reduced, and meanwhile, the required data cannot be accurately positioned.
S240: and determining and acquiring a corresponding webpage style file according to the website number.
The webpage style file is a program file for setting a webpage format, such as a css format file; it is understood that the web page format includes the background, color, location of various recruitment information on the web page, etc.
Specifically, each recruitment website has a corresponding webpage style file, and in this embodiment, the corresponding webpage style file can be acquired according to the website number, so that the webpage format of the recruitment website B is prevented from appearing when a registered user of the recruitment website a accesses a webpage.
In one embodiment, the webpage style files of the various recruitment websites are placed in the folders named by the website numbers, so that the webpage style files of the various recruitment websites can be referred through the website number splicing paths by understanding that the webpage style files of the various recruitment websites correspond to the website numbers of the websites.
In one embodiment, the webpage style file is pre-stored in the local memory.
The method has the advantages that the number of the webpage style files of the recruitment website is small, the webpage style files can be directly stored in the local server, the steps of the process of accessing the database are reduced, and the loading speed is accelerated.
S250: and determining and acquiring the recruitment information which is uploaded to the database by each recruitment website in advance according to the search identifier.
Specifically, according to the search identification of the recruitment information, the recruitment information of each recruitment website meeting the requirement can be screened and extracted from the database.
It should be understood that the recruitment information in the database is uploaded to the database by each recruitment website in advance, each piece of recruitment information has an identifier of the uploaded website in the database, and after the recruitment information is returned to the user triggering the webpage request instruction, the client can display the website from which the recruitment information comes, or not.
The recruitment information in the database can be uploaded in advance through the management background management server, or can be published by a recruitment unit logging in a talent website, which is not limited to this.
S260: and packaging the webpage style file and the recruitment information into calling data, and returning the calling data to the client.
In this embodiment, the webpage style file and the recruitment information are encapsulated into calling data, the calling data are returned to the client, the client decapsulates the calling data, calls the parsing kernel to translate, and finally displays a specific page for the user to look up.

In an embodiment, as shown in fig. 3, the step of obtaining a website number corresponding to a website domain name includes:
s310: linking and inquiring a site table of a database according to the website domain name; the website table comprises a website number field and a website domain name field.
Specifically, the database is a warehouse that organizes, stores, and manages data according to a data structure, collects and manages data of each website, and creates a site table, which includes a website site number field and a website domain name field, and the website domain name field and the website site number field are corresponding to each other.
The site table establishes a relationship between the independent data and is used for conveniently consulting the files of the required data in the database.
S320: and acquiring the website domain name field matched with the website domain name, inquiring the website number field corresponding to the website domain name field, and acquiring the website number matched with the website number field.
In this embodiment, the website domain name field is matched with the website domain name field in the website table after the resolution, and since the website domain name field and the website number field are corresponding to each other and the website number field and the website number are matched with each other, the corresponding website number can be obtained through the website domain name.
As described above, the website number corresponding to the website domain name can be accurately queried through the website table in the database, so that data corresponding to the user registration website can be quickly found, the utilization rate of the website is improved, and meanwhile, the waiting time of the user is reduced.
In an embodiment, as shown in fig. 4, the step of obtaining a website number corresponding to a website domain name includes:
s410: inquiring static variables stored in a virtual machine memory in advance according to the website domain name; the static variables include a website domain name key value and a website number value.
The static variables belong to a static storage mode, the storage space of the static variables is a static data area (a storage unit is allocated in the static storage area) in the memory, and the data in the area occupies the storage space all the time during the running period of the whole program (the data is not released during the whole running period of the program), or the memory addresses of the static variables are not changed until the running of the whole program is finished.
In this embodiment, the static variable queries the site table when the server is started and links the database for the first time, and stores the website domain name field of the site table as the website domain name key value, the website number field as the website number value, and the website domain name key value and the website number value in the virtual machine memory of the server as a static member variable of a set type class to obtain the website number in a matching manner.
S420: and acquiring the website domain name key value matched with the website domain name, inquiring a website number value corresponding to the website domain name key value, and acquiring the website number matched with the website number value.
In this embodiment, the website domain name corresponds to the website domain name key value one to one, and the website domain name key value can only map one website number value, and at this time, the website number value can be obtained through the website domain name, and accordingly, the website number matched with the website number value can be obtained.
In one embodiment, the set type may be a Map set.
As described above, the website table is stored in the memory of the virtual machine of the server as a static variable, so that interaction with the database is not required in the process of acquiring the website number, the website number can be accurately and quickly acquired, and the running speed of the linked webpage is increased.
In one embodiment, the calling data further includes website information data, and after the step of obtaining the corresponding website number according to the website domain name, and before the step of returning the calling data to the client, the method further includes:
and determining and acquiring the website information data in the database according to the website number.
The website information data is data that each recruitment website brings value to the user, such as recruitment information or advertisements.
In this embodiment, the background management server of each recruitment website uploads website information data to the database, the information data of each recruitment website in the database has a corresponding website number, and after the client triggers a webpage request instruction, the corresponding website information data can be determined by the website number, and is encapsulated in the call data and returned to the client.
It should be noted that, the execution sequence of the step of determining and acquiring the website information data in the database according to the website number and the step S140 and the step S150 is not limited.
As described above, the website information data is determined by the website number, and can be quickly and accurately acquired and returned to the client, so that the webpage loading speed is increased.
In one embodiment, the invoking data further includes a website page template, and after the step of receiving a webpage request instruction triggered by the client, before the step of returning the invoking data to the client, the method further includes:
and determining and acquiring the website page template in the local memory according to the webpage request instruction.
Specifically, the recruitment information and the information data are more and need to be typeset orderly, so that a website page template is determined through a webpage request instruction, and the recruitment information and the information data are filled into the website page template for a user to view.
It should be noted that, the order of executing the step of determining and acquiring the web page template in the local memory according to the web page request instruction and the step S120, the step S130, the step S140, and the step S150 is not limited.
Meanwhile, because the quantity of the website page templates of each recruitment website is less than that of the recruitment information, the website page templates can be directly stored in the local server, the flow steps of accessing the database are reduced, the loading speed is increased, the development efficiency is improved, and the program maintenance is facilitated.
In one embodiment, the web page request instructions and call data are transmitted based on the HTTP protocol.
The HTTP Protocol (hypertext Transfer Protocol) is a standard Protocol for requests and responses of the client and the server; in this embodiment, the client sends an HTTP web page request instruction, and accordingly, the server encapsulates the call data into an HTTP response, which is returned to the client for display.
As described above, the HTTP protocol is used to transmit the web page request command and the call data, and can be widely applied to various network environments.
